Thunder Heart

Why must I pry through dry cavities
To find hope in my own universe?
Why must the rivers winding around my hips
Remind me that this situation could be worse?
The locusts suck my lips dewdrop free yet
the other half too, believes.

I know I'm not only one
who hears the beating of one thousand drums
all in unison, plaguing my ears like nightly thunder
but am I the only one who wonders,
if in a crowd, am I alone?
The crowd itself rolls its eyes and
the other half too, believes.

My mother never told me that faeries did exist
my father was never there to give me goodnight kisses,
But to this day I hold on,
To my simple fantasies.
Half the world laughs at me and
the other half too, believes.
It all started with the line, "and the other half too believes".
